Transaction e7260ae21366ee6ed1301302ac7095239476b7f77c0ea715763c01f7a4575b1a
1 Input
1 Output
-
e7260ae21366ee6ed1301302ac7095239476b7f77c0ea715763c01f7a4575b1a:0
- value
- 1043950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1c801f943e6f202a853b99eb875dcea39cc6cc39 OP_EQUAL
- address
- 34HiL5hXgpMXk9HXrXL2xW25fjSRx46zAi